Education First, EF Class | London, UK | FULL-TIME | ONSITE or REMOTE | Backend Developer, Devops

We're a small startup-like team in a big company, building an iOS/Web app to teach English in public schools. Our app has been live for a couple of years now and we're expanding across Europe.

Our backend stack is AWS-based with lots of python and some golang. We're in the process of moving from EC2 pet servers to docker containers, we're experimenting with moving some functionality to AWS Lambda and planning to try out AppSync next.

We're looking to expand our technical team with Backend Developers and Devops.

Atarraya | Full stack web developer | La condesa, Mexico City | no webpage | Full time | Onsite, with option of relocation

We are a small company just out of stealth mode and starting our expansion.

In short we make software to help traditionally very ineffective and lowtech shrimp farms move into the data age and increase their yields and revenue.

Keywords for our future targets; big data with machine learning to increase farming efficiency, 'the shrimp CDC', integrate ourselfs with most facets of shrimp production and distribution, cutting edge high intensity biofloc farming.

Short term dev targets are to solidify our software, get our feature set increased, move to aws or similar, port to .net core and linux.

Our stack: C# asp.net MVC/webapi, postgresql, windows, redis, jquery.

You need: To have experience with full web stack development. Understanding of the basic components of the web and http. Good verbal and written English.

You do not need: A degree. Experience with c# or .net.

We much more prefer someone smart and capable with experience in related development across languages than someone who 'checks all the boxes'.

As part of our first hires for our core tech team you'll get the chance to contribute to real decisions about our technology and system design on an everyday basis.

Patients Know Best | Java/Angular developer with front-end focus | REMOTE | https://www.patientsknowbest.com/careers.html Patients Know Best is building a secure, encrypted, integrated digital health care record.

We are looking for a front-end or full-stack developer to join our fully distributed development team and help us provide a great experience to patients and healthcare professionals.

Most of PKB's front-end is based on Struts/JSP. We are gradually migrating the site to Angular 5 SPA on top of FHIR compliant REST API. We develop using Docker, Java, Java EE, Spring, Angular; deploy to Docker Swam clusters; store data in Postgres; integrate using HL7, FHIR, ZeroMQ, Kafka; monitor with Prometheus, Grafana and PagerDuty.

Remote, but only from EEA please due timezone and travel issues.
